Summary
The name Ronni has Hebrew origins and means 'song' or 'joy'. It has evolved from the name Ron and its variants over time. The name embodies traits of happiness and is often associated with a positive image. It does not have biblical relevance, and its popularity has increased in recent decades.

Historical Birth Statistics
Note: Years with identical rankings may represent different numbers of births. Data is sourced from Social Security card applications for births in the United States.
Yearly Ranking History
Full popularity table across American generations 11 generation and gender records
Popularity Across American Generations
| Generation | Gender | Rank | Recorded births |
|---|---|---|---|
| Baby Boomers (1946-1964) | Boy | 7201st of 7552 | 6 |
| Generation X (Gen X) (1965-1980) | Boy | 8999th of 10718 | 11 |
| Millennials (Gen Y) (1981-1996) | Boy | 11609th of 16616 | 21 |
| Generation Z (Gen Z or Zoomers) (1997-2012) | Boy | 18006th of 24088 | 17 |
| Generation Alpha (2013-2024) | Boy | 23106th of 23106 | 5 |
| Silent Generation (1928-1945) | Girl | 3248th of 9204 | 143 |
| Baby Boomers (1946-1964) | Girl | 1470th of 12526 | 945 |
| Generation X (Gen X) (1965-1980) | Girl | 1973rd of 19264 | 710 |
| Millennials (Gen Y) (1981-1996) | Girl | 2335th of 27321 | 802 |
| Generation Z (Gen Z or Zoomers) (1997-2012) | Girl | 3924th of 35406 | 574 |
| Generation Alpha (2013-2024) | Girl | 4386th of 30306 | 388 |
